TextBox somente leitura utilizando JQuery para mudar a cor de fundo

by Erysson 14. agosto 2011 13:48

Levando em consideração que em formulários Web Forms podem existir campos somente leitura a intenção é utilizar o JQuery para procurar/localizar esses campos e colocar uma cor de fundo nos mesmos. Perceba que a Listagem 1 mostra o JQuery necessário para selecionar todos os campos input que contenham o atributo/propriedade readonly com valor readonly e adiciona a classe SomenteLeitura que é mostrada na Listagem 2.

 

Listagem 1: JQuery para localizar o textbox somente leitura

$(document).ready(function () {
    $("input[readonly=readonly]").addClass("SomenteLeitura");
});

 

Listagem 2: CSS utilizado para a cor de fundo

/*Somente Leitura*/
.SomenteLeitura
{
    background-color#E8E8E8 !important;
}

 


Figura 1: Exemplo final do TextBox

 

Dessa forma fica automatizado esse processo de colocar a cor de fundo no TextBox.

 

Baixar fonte completo:

TextBox_JQuery.rar (153,15 kb)

Tags: , ,

ASP.NET

Comentar


(Vai mostrar seu Gravatar)

  Country flag

biuquote
  • Comentário
  • Pré-visualização
Loading



Sobre

MICROSOFT COMMUNITY CONTRIBUTOR AWARD - 2011

Formado em Sistemas de Informação e Especialista em Tecnologia de Desenvolvimento de Softwares . Sou Desenvolvedor ASPT.NET C#.  (Mais)
Twitter

Widget Twitter not found.

Elemento raiz inexistente.X